Another master of horror who will take the time to recommend recent watches is Robert Englund, who is of course the legendary face behind Freddy Krueger and so many of our nightmares.

Englund has taken to social media this week to recommend Woken, an under-the-radar Irish horror movie that just debuted on VOD outlets here in the States a couple weeks back.

Woken slipped through the cracks,” horror icon Robert Englund accurately notes in a post on Instagram this week. “Surprises, new faces and terrific acting. So original!”

The Irish horror film Woken marks the feature debut of director Alan Friel, director of the 2017 short Cake. Erin Kellyman (Solo: A Star Wars Story, The Green Knight) stars alongside Maxine Peake (“Rules of the Game”) in the film, “set on a remote island in the North Sea.”

Woken is “set against a post-apocalyptic scenario in which the isle provides a safe haven from a pandemic that has decimated earth. The pic sees the protagonist Anna (Erin Kellyman) wake up pregnant and unable to remember who her husband is. Nor does Anna recognize Helen and Peter who are supposedly helping her get her health back.

“Disbelief in what she is being told leads to a horrible revelation and Anna having to contend with existential issues brought on by man’s destruction of the planet.”
